Three former staff from Turner's restaurant in London's Walton Street plan to take Parson's Green by storm with their first foray into restaurant ownership.

The team - Alan Thompson, head chef, his wife Georgina Thompson, also a chef, and restaurant manager Richard Fletcher - all met at Brian Turner's restaurant several years ago.

They hope their restaurant, which opened this week, will provide a competitive alternative to branded restaurant chains in the same area of west London and intend to offer quality food at similar if not lower prices.

The 40-seat venue, christened 755 Fulham Road, will serve a modern British menu. At lunch, two courses will cost £10 and three will cost £12. A la carte prices will range from £22 to £25 and a fixed-price dinner menu is available for £18.

The owners have private backers for the restaurant venture and have spent £100,000 refitting the site, which was formerly a French restaurant, Fleurie. By Christmas the restaurant will also offer a private dining room downstairs, which will seat 40.
